The Strategic Initiative Officer serves as the central coordinator for the development, implementation, and long-term sustainment of the NGA Certification Program in alignment with DoDM 3305.10, ensuring all certification and accreditation requirements are fully integrated into NGA's planning, programming, and budgeting processes. This role identifies and quantifies program resource and workforce requirements, evaluates program efficiency and effectiveness, and guides the development of position reviews that categorize GEOINT roles for certification eligibility. The officer engages senior NGA and NSG leadership to advance strategic workforce planning, ensuring certification, education, and renewal standards are aligned to mission needs. Through deep experience in GEOINT tradecraft development, credentialing program management, and applicable legal and accreditation standards, the Strategic Initiative Officer ensures the GEOINT Certification Program remains compliant, resourced, strategically aligned, and positioned to support the agency's long-term human capital objectives.
